Pretty jagged right edge for a PSA 10, I have a much nicer PSA 9 OPC,
and paid $94,000 less. It's going to be tough to turn that around for a profit because as time goes by more 10's will surface just because of production numbers and unopened /ungraded cards as of now. I would not have bid on that card because of the right edge despite it being a "10". I have also always felt that more kids in Canada collected hockey cards then in america, so you would expect the Topps to be tougher card, but the OPC was notorous for the rough cuts, except for those cut from factory sheets.
